Mountain biking around Margaretting offers routes through the gently rolling terrain of Essex, characterized by country roads, open fields, and scattered woodlands. The area features a network of trails that connect charming villages and provide views of local landmarks like Hanningfield Reservoir. While there are no significant mountains, the landscape provides varied surfaces suitable for mountain biking. The region's trails are generally accessible, with options ranging from flat, easy paths to more undulating routes.

Hanningfield Reservoir is celebrated for its significant wildfowl populations and serves as a sanctuary for nature and wildlife. It’s an ideal destination for a day out, offering a range of attractions including the Café on the Water, a gift shop, a play park, fishing opportunities with an on-site tackle shop, picnic areas, and scenic woodland walks. Visitors can also explore the Essex Wildlife Trust Visitor Centre and nearby nature reserve. With convenient road access and free parking, Hanningfield provides something for everyone to enjoy.

From Swan Lane, past Martin's Farm (Alpacas!) there is a well cleared bridleway (watchout for tree cuttings!) gated section in the middle (magnetic catches, just push to open) and across the River Wid at Hope's Bridge eventually arriving on Maldon Road.

There are nearly 30 mountain bike trails available around Margaretting. These routes cater to various skill levels, with options ranging from easy country road loops to more challenging, undulating paths through rural Essex.
Yes, Margaretting offers a good selection of easy mountain bike trails perfect for beginners and families. With 18 easy routes, you can enjoy gentle rides through the countryside. An example is the Scenic Country Road in Essex – Blackmore Tea Rooms loop from Writtle, which is 33.2 km long and navigates through scenic country roads.
For experienced riders seeking a challenge, Margaretting has 9 moderate and 2 difficult mountain bike routes. These trails often feature longer distances and more varied terrain. A popular moderate option is The Cricketers – The Chequers loop from Chelmsford, which covers 45.2 km through rural Essex.
Yes, many of the mountain bike routes around Margaretting are circular, offering convenient starting and ending points. For instance, the View of Hanningfield Reservoir – Hanningfield Reservoir loop from Great Baddow is an easy 24.5 km loop that provides scenic views.
Many trails offer views of the local landscape, including the Hanningfield Reservoir. You might also encounter charming villages and historical sites. Notable attractions include the Hanningfield Reservoir Causeway, which offers great views, and the Blackmore Tea Rooms, a pleasant stop on some routes.
Yes, some routes are designed to pass through or near villages where you can find pubs and cafes. The Scenic Country Road in Essex – Blackmore Tea Rooms loop from Writtle, for example, passes by the Blackmore Tea Rooms, offering a convenient refreshment stop.
The gently rolling terrain and country roads of Margaretting make it suitable for mountain biking throughout much of the year. Spring and autumn offer pleasant temperatures and beautiful scenery, while summer provides longer daylight hours. Winter riding is possible, but trails may be muddier, especially in open field sections.

Yes, several routes offer scenic viewpoints, particularly those around the Hanningfield Reservoir. The Hanningfield Reservoir Causeway is a notable spot for panoramic views, and the Great Prestons Lagoon Viewpoint also provides picturesque scenery.
The terrain around Margaretting is characterized by gently rolling hills, country roads, open fields, and scattered woodlands. You can expect a mix of paved and unpaved surfaces, with some routes offering more undulating sections. While there are no significant mountains, the landscape provides varied surfaces suitable for mountain biking.
Trail lengths vary significantly, catering to different preferences. You can find shorter, easy loops like the Hanningfield Reservoir loop from Great Baddow at 24.5 km, or longer, more challenging rides such as the Pleshey Village Pond loop from Chelmsford, which is 43.86 km long.
